The largest living tree mammal – the Orangutan – is found in the tropical rainforests of South-east Asia. Translating to ‘people of the forest,’ Orangutan’s spend most of their time traversing the treetops where they mainly consume fruits, making them vital in the seed dispersal of over 300 plants! Scientific study shows that these highly intelligent beings exhibit an ability for self-awareness and mutually beneficial collaboration with others. As well as using make-shift tools to build their nest amongst the tree canopy to sleep every night. They have even evolved to have both opposable thumbs and opposable big toes to improve their dexterity whilst they swing through the treetops! These amazing animals are known for being quite solitary, but when they assemble in groups they are known as a buffoonery. Sadly, all three Orangutan species are critically endangered, with main conservation efforts focusing on creating a protected area of rainforest free from outside hazards.

Next let us learn about an animal species which can be tracked back to the prehistoric dinosaurs like the Steneosaurus – Crocodiles! Some Crocodile fossils have been dated back over 200 million years, so it’s no wonder that this semi-aquatic reptile has appeared in ancient Egyptian mythology as Sobek the crocodile headed God, representing protection and power. Like many reptiles, crocodiles hatch from an egg, but they have their own unique features which truly make these animals amazing. For example, a crocodile’s eyes, ears and nostrils can all be found on top of its head, allowing them to be almost fully submerged in the river without being visible. Plus, they can replace each of their teeth up to 50 times! Alongside a crocodile’s ability to rapidly learn the behaviour patterns of other animals, these characteristics help crocodile be extraordinary hunters.

Finally, let our mind travel to the grasslands of sub-Saharan Africa where we can catch a glimpse of the majestic Giraffe. These gentle giants can run up to 35mph and are the tallest living terrestrial animal, reaching record hights of 19ft, so it is unsurprising that a group of giraffes is called a tower! Spending most of their day eating these herbivores consume new shoots and leaves as their main source of nutrients and water. When they aren’t eating or galloping across the grassland, giraffes are sleeping. Needing a minimum of 30 minutes of sleeping a day in the wild these charming mammals can nap standing up to remain alert, but when they feel safe from perils they sleep an average of 4.6 hours. Giraffe’s can not only be found on land but also in the night sky above as the Camelopardalis star constellation. This is the largest star constellation and can be seen in the northern hemisphere and really lets the majesty of these amazing animals shine.
